Canada defeated the United States in a thrilling 4 Nations Face-Off championship game on Thursday night, and they celebrated the victory with an appropriate soundtrack.
Connor McDavid scored the winning goal in overtime to give Canada a 3-2 win over the U.S. at TD Garden in Boston, Mass. The Canadians were able to exact revenge after losing to Team USA in the round robin of the 4 Nations, which was a massive success.
After Thursday night’s game, Nickelback was heard blaring from the Canada dressing room. One reporter said the specific song that was playing was “Burn it to the Ground.”

Though they have been the butt of countless jokes over the years, Nickelback is one of the most successful rock bands of all time. They are also from Canada, which is why the Canadian team made the song selection.
Nickelback has been used as an insult to athletes in the past, but the band’s music represented success on Thursday night.
The 4 Nations Face-Off was only an exhibition tournament, but players took it very seriously. Several played through injuries and laid it on the line as though they were trying to win a Stanley Cup. Fans already cannot wait for the next tournament.
